Bahrain - Re-Export of Bricks, Blocks and Ceramic Goods of Siliceous Earths
Since 2014, Bahrain Re-Export of Bricks, Blocks and Ceramic Goods of Siliceous Earths was down by 19.1%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 8 comparing other countries in Re-Export of Bricks, Blocks and Ceramic Goods of Siliceous Earths at $27,234.5. Bahrain is overtaken by Fiji, which was number 7 with $29,121.2 and is followed by Jordan at $17,981.66. United Arab Emirates topped the ranking with $2,255,133.17 in 2019, that is -10.1% versus 2018. Saudi Arabia, United States and Kuwait resp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Namibia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+119% per year, while Luxembourg recorded the worst performance at -19.2% per year.
